The invention discloses a method for predicting congestion of an expressway toll station. The method comprises the following steps: acquiring longitude and latitude coordinates of a midline starting point A and an end point B of a road gate; connecting the starting point coordinate A and the terminal point coordinate B into a line, respectively expanding a preset distance to two sides as a width to form a rectangular area which is a toll station electronic fence area E; respectively establishing a first electronic fence and a second electronic fence on the upper side and the lower side of theelectronic fence area E; recording the moment when the vehicle n enters a first point of the electronic fence area E, the first electronic fence and the second electronic fence; and carrying out the butt joint with the national key operating vehicle networking joint control platform through an operator special line. According to the invention, under the hardware-free condition, the pass-resistancecondition of the toll station can be quickly perceived, the method has important significance in improving the perception capacity of the toll station, especially in holidays and festivals; meanwhile, the method has the advantages of being small in investment, short in construction period, convenient to deploy and the like, and important support is provided for road network operation management.
